Διαχείριση βάσεων δεδομένων

Συγγραφέας: Randy Alexander
Ημερομηνία Δημιουργίας: 28 Απρίλιος 2021
Ημερομηνία Ενημέρωσης: 1 Ενδέχεται 2024
Anonim
Database Manager - Διαχείριση Βάσεων Δεδομένων
Βίντεο: Database Manager - Διαχείριση Βάσεων Δεδομένων

Περιεχόμενο

Ορισμός - Τι σημαίνει η διαχείριση βάσεων δεδομένων;

Η διαχείριση βάσεων δεδομένων αφορά το σύνολο των δραστηριοτήτων που εκτελούνται από έναν διαχειριστή βάσης δεδομένων για να διασφαλιστεί ότι μια βάση δεδομένων είναι πάντα διαθέσιμη, όπως απαιτείται. Άλλα στενά συνδεδεμένα καθήκοντα και ρόλοι είναι η ασφάλεια βάσεων δεδομένων, η παρακολούθηση της βάσης δεδομένων και η αντιμετώπιση προβλημάτων, καθώς και ο προγραμματισμός για μελλοντική ανάπτυξη.

Η διαχείριση βάσεων δεδομένων είναι μια σημαντική λειτουργία σε κάθε οργανισμό που εξαρτάται από μία ή περισσότερες βάσεις δεδομένων.


Εισαγωγή στη Microsoft Azure και το Microsoft Σε αυτό τον οδηγό θα μάθετε τι είναι το cloud computing και πώς η Microsoft Azure μπορεί να σας βοηθήσει να μεταφέρετε και να εκτελέσετε την επιχείρησή σας από το cloud.

Η Techopedia εξηγεί τη Διαχείριση βάσεων δεδομένων

Ο διαχειριστής της βάσης δεδομένων (DBA) είναι συνήθως ένας ειδικός ρόλος στο τμήμα πληροφορικής για μεγάλους οργανισμούς. Ωστόσο, πολλές μικρότερες εταιρείες που δεν μπορούν να αντέξουν οικονομικά μια DBA πλήρους απασχόλησης συνήθως αναθέτουν ή συμβάλλουν στον ρόλο ενός εξειδικευμένου πωλητή ή συγχωνεύουν το ρόλο με έναν άλλο στο τμήμα ΤΠΕ, έτσι ώστε και οι δύο να εκτελούνται από ένα άτομο.

Ο πρωταρχικός ρόλος της διαχείρισης της βάσης δεδομένων είναι να εξασφαλιστεί μέγιστος χρόνος μέχρι τη βάση δεδομένων ώστε να είναι πάντα διαθέσιμος όταν χρειάζεται. Αυτό συνήθως θα περιλαμβάνει προληπτική περιοδική παρακολούθηση και αντιμετώπιση προβλημάτων. Αυτό με τη σειρά του συνεπάγεται ορισμένες τεχνικές δεξιότητες εκ μέρους της DBA. Εκτός από την εις βάθος γνώση της εν λόγω βάσης δεδομένων, το DBA θα χρειαστεί επίσης γνώση και ίσως εκπαίδευση στην πλατφόρμα (μηχανή βάσης δεδομένων και λειτουργικό σύστημα) στην οποία τρέχει η βάση δεδομένων.

Ένα DBA είναι συνήθως υπεύθυνο και για άλλα καθήκοντα και ρόλους δευτερεύουσας σημασίας, αλλά πολύ σημαντικής σημασίας. Ορισμένα από αυτά περιλαμβάνουν:


  • Ασφάλεια βάσεων δεδομένων: Βεβαιωθείτε ότι μόνο οι εξουσιοδοτημένοι χρήστες έχουν πρόσβαση στη βάση δεδομένων και την ενισχύουν έναντι οποιασδήποτε εξωτερικής, μη εξουσιοδοτημένης πρόσβασης.
  • Βελτιστοποίηση βάσης δεδομένων: Διόρθωση οποιασδήποτε από τις διάφορες παραμέτρους για τη βελτιστοποίηση της απόδοσης, όπως η κατανομή της μνήμης του διακομιστή, ο κατακερματισμός των αρχείων και η χρήση του δίσκου.
  • Δημιουργία αντιγράφων ασφαλείας και αποκατάσταση: Ο ρόλος του DBA είναι να εξασφαλίσει ότι η βάση δεδομένων διαθέτει επαρκείς διαδικασίες δημιουργίας αντιγράφων ασφαλείας και ανάκτησης, ώστε να αποκατασταθεί από οποιαδήποτε τυχαία ή σκόπιμη απώλεια δεδομένων.
  • Παραγωγή αναφορών από τα ερωτήματα: Οι DBAs καλούνται συχνά να δημιουργούν αναφορές, γράφοντας ερωτήματα, τα οποία εκτελούνται στη βάση δεδομένων.

Από τα παραπάνω προκύπτει σαφώς ότι η λειτουργία διαχείρισης της βάσης δεδομένων απαιτεί τεχνική κατάρτιση και χρόνια εμπειρίας. Ορισμένες εταιρείες που προσφέρουν προϊόντα εμπορικής βάσης δεδομένων, όπως Oracle DB και Microsoft SQL Server, προσφέρουν επίσης πιστοποιήσεις για τα συγκεκριμένα προϊόντα τους. Αυτές οι πιστοποιήσεις βιομηχανίας, όπως το Oracle Certified Professional (OCP) και ο διαχειριστής της Microsoft Certified Database Administrator (MCDBA), προχωρούν αρκετά προς την κατεύθυνση της διασφάλισης στους οργανισμούς ότι ένα DBA είναι πράγματι πλήρως εκπαιδευμένο στο συγκεκριμένο προϊόν. Επειδή τα περισσότερα προϊόντα σχεσιακής βάσης δεδομένων χρησιμοποιούν σήμερα τη γλώσσα SQL, η γνώση των SQL εντολών και της σύνταξης είναι επίσης ένα πολύτιμο στοιχείο για τα σημερινά DBA.